Position: Inventory Specialist 2 (Phoenix, AZ)

Life Unlimited. At Smith+Nebhew we design and manufacture technology that takes the limits off living.

The Inventory Specialist function is a critical component of Smith+Nebhew’s overall US Supply Chain strategy. We are the last mile and the difference between success and failure in thousands of hospitals and surgery centers each day, where our customers help their patients improve their lives. It can be stressful but rewarding, knowing that you play a critical part in the positive outcome for a patient whose life is being restored through our products.

As an Inventory Specialist you are responsible for maintaining accurate inventory records of products as they flow through the territory, ensuring proper billings, managing case coverage, and analyzing data.

What will you be doing?
  • Pick, pack, and maintain inventory accuracy for Finished Goods, sourcing cases and over communicating with sales reps.
  • Manage inventory levels across the sales district and ensure the right quantities are in the right place.
  • Handle all product recall activity and coordinate with Quality and Regulatory to ensure compliance.
  • Maintain valid consignment agreements, perform field cycle counts, and participate in territory physical inventories.
  • Perform field checks to verify consigned inventory instruments and implants, and address variances with sales representatives and management.
  • Validate IAP semi-annually and maintain accurate IAP records.
  • Analyze inventory asset levels to maximize utilization and recommend strategies to improve sales performance.
  • Partner with sales management, sales force, and logistics management to ensure excellent sales support.
  • Prepare period, quarterly and annual product reporting to guide set and inventory deployments.
  • Analyze and report on P&L related territory operations (e.g., Stock Withdrawal budget, freight usage).
  • Process all required order entry to maintain and manage scheduled surgery cases daily.
  • Review MOVE system with Field Logistics Specialist to ensure sales product support for surgeries and maximize kit utilization.
  • Provide on‑call support as required.
  • Understand and perform functions related to efficient warehousing operations.
  • Review freight activity (Fed Ex, courier) to ensure correct costing and economical delivery methods.
  • Learn and utilize software systems such as MOVE Medical and SAP daily.
  • Train and direct other personnel in their clerical and physical duties.
